Best Alaska Adventures #1 – Alaska’s National Parks

Alaska is home to eight national parks and preserves that cover 54 million acres! This includes 50 National Historic Landmarks, 16 National Natural Landmarks, 24 official National Park Service Units, and nearly 100 state park areas! For those seeking Alaska nature tours, visiting a national park (or two) is a great option!

Each park is different and offers visitors something special. From the brown bears of Katmai National Park and Preserve to the caribou of Denali National Park, to the Nabesna Glacier at Wrangell-St. Elias National Park to the vast and untouched wilderness of Gates of the Arctic National Park. Best Alaska Adventures #2 – Alaska Northern Lights

The Northern Lights is arguably one of the biggest attractions in Alaska, but it can also be one of the most elusive! Contracting with a reputable Alaska tour for small groups is the best way to guarantee a sighting of the Northern Lights. Since Fairbanks is one of the most popular destinations for visitors who want to see the Northern Lights, booking with a tour operator that knows this area is a great way to ensure one of the best Alaska adventures. Try reserving your trip during the time when the lights are most active – from August 21 to April 21.

Since peak viewing season is in the weather, it’s a great idea to have a guide that can help you plan additional Alaska nature tours during the day, and organize fun activities like dog sledding or hiking for you. But the best thing about having a guide on a trip like this is the wake-up calls! You can sleep peacefully each night knowing that if the aurora borealis appears in the night sky, your guide will wake you up for the show.

Best Alaska Adventures #4 – Alaska Glacier Hike

glacier hikes in AlaskaAlaska has many accessible glaciers across the state that allow visitors to experience a frozen wonderland even in the height of summer. Booking a guided glacier tour will allow you to see these formations up close! These tours include glacier hiking and climbing trips (with proper instruction) or the chance to raft and kayak through a sea of ice to the face of a tidewater glacier. Some tour operators will even take visitors on a trek across an ice field on a multi-day climbing workshop.

One of the best ways to experience Alaska nature tours is by combining a glacier-hiking adventure with a trip to Denali National Park. Denali’s vast acreage is covered in glaciers, including the Peters Glacier, the Kahiltna Glacier, and the Ruth Glacier. With an experienced guide, you can experience the serene beauty of the Alaska Range and scour the rugged landscape for a glimpse of a moose herd.

Best Alaska Adventures #5 – Alaska Small Boat Cruise

When you think of a cruise ship, you most probably think of a luxury liner with thousands of people on vacation. But Alaska tours offer small group cruises for those who want a more immersive experience. These small ships reach places that the big ships cannot go, which means you’ll be able to see remote bays and isolated inlets, along with the marine life that lives there. Small boat cruises also offer immersive Alaska nature tours, with programs that include naturalists or experts who can give you background on the wildlife you see on the cruise.

Many small cruises also offer passengers the opportunity to disembark – not to shop – but to kayak along the coastline to view the natural surroundings and wildlife that live there. Some of the perks to these types of trips are that the boat will make unplanned stops when wildlife appears! This type of trip is perfect for the nature enthusiast looking for a hands-on experience in remote locations.
